Foster + Partners tests real-time collaborative platform

Foster + Partners has been working with NVIDIA to test NVIDIA Omniverse Enterprise, a collaborative platform that provides a real-time “seamless interface” between 3D design and visualisation.

Omniverse Enterprise makes it possible for designer and visualisation teams – which are often large, diverse in skills and geographically dispersed – to work together on complex projects. Rather than requiring in-person meetings or exchanging and iterating on massive files, designers, artists and reviewers can work simultaneously in a virtual world from anywhere, on any device.

This collaboration is a key part of Foster + Partners’ efforts to “push the boundaries of innovation and revolutionise the design process through the use of pioneering technologies”. Omniverse Enterprise complements bespoke software developed by Foster + Partners that allows for design interoperability between teams, data exchange on demand, facilitate version control and track changes, all in real-time.

Martha Tsigkari, partner with the applied research and development group at Foster + Partners, explained: “This revolutionary platform allows our artists to collaborate on the same scene while working independently on their software of choice. Multiple design changes can be visualised simultaneously in real-time, allowing design options to be reviewed in parallel for faster design cycles.

“The vast reduction in time previously required for processing models means more time for creative design and visualisation. Integration of futuristic technologies such as machine learning will bring more opportunities to assist the creative process in the future.”

Gamma Basra, partner and head of visualisation at Foster + Partners, added: “Due to our long-standing relationship, NVIDIA invited us to test Omniverse Enterprise, an interface that allows us to expand our real-time collaboration workflow to include the visualisation pipeline. In partnership with NVIDIA, we are helping shape the future of collaboration for the industry.”
